Intention of troubleshooting procedure
- Step 1-2
- Perform an ignition system parts inspection.
- Step 3
- Perform a fuel injector control system inspection.
- Step 4-9
- Perform an inspection of parts which may be affected by misfire except for ignition-related parts and fuel injection control-related parts.
- Step 10-11
- Verify that primary malfunction is resolved and there are no other malfunctions.
